Effective Strategies for Managing Software Integration
Managing software integration effectively is crucial for ensuring that disparate systems work together seamlessly, enhancing productivity, and reducing operational disruptions. Here are some key strategies for managing software integration
1. Define Integration Objectives and Scope
Establish Clear Objectives
Determine what you aim to achieve with the integration, such as improving data flow, enhancing operational efficiency, or enabling better decisionmaking.
Define the Scope
Outline which systems and processes will be integrated. This includes specifying the data that will be exchanged, the functionalities to be connected, and the expected outcomes.
2. Conduct a Detailed Analysis
Assess Existing Systems
Evaluate the current systems and their capabilities. Identify any limitations or compatibility issues that might impact the integration process.
Identify Integration Points
Determine the specific points of integration, such as APIs, data feeds, or direct database connections. Understand how different systems will communicate with each other.
Perform a Gap Analysis
Conduct a gap analysis to identify discrepancies between current capabilities and integration requirements. This helps in identifying what changes or upgrades are needed.
3. Develop an Integration Plan
Create a Detailed Integration Plan
Develop a comprehensive plan outlining the integration process, including timelines, resources, and responsibilities. Include key milestones and deliverables.
Choose the Right Integration Method
Select an integration method based on your needs
PointtoPoint Integration Direct connections between systems, suitable for simpler scenarios.
Middleware Integration Use of middleware or integration platforms to manage connections and data flow.
API Integration Leveraging APIs to enable communication between systems and services.
Set Up Data Management
Plan for data mapping and transformation to ensure consistency and accuracy in the integrated systems. Establish data standards and protocols for data exchange.
4. Implement Integration Solutions
Develop or Configure Integration Components
Build or configure the necessary integration components, such as APIs, middleware, or connectors. Ensure they are designed to handle the required data and functionalities.
Test Integration Components
Perform thorough testing of integration components to ensure they work as expected. Conduct unit tests, integration tests, and endtoend tests to identify and resolve any issues.
Monitor and Validate Integration
Monitor the integration process to ensure smooth deployment. Validate that all systems are communicating correctly and that data is being exchanged accurately.
5. Ensure Ongoing Support and Maintenance
Establish Support Mechanisms
Set up support mechanisms to address any issues that arise postintegration. This includes providing training for users and establishing a helpdesk for troubleshooting.
Regularly Update and Maintain Systems
Implement a schedule for regular updates and maintenance of integration components. Ensure that systems remain compatible with updates and changes.
Monitor Performance
Continuously monitor the performance of the integrated systems to identify any potential issues or areas for improvement. Use performance metrics to assess the effectiveness of the integration.
6. Document and Review
Document the Integration Process
Create detailed documentation of the integration process, including system configurations, data mappings, and integration workflows. This helps in troubleshooting and future upgrades.
Review and Optimize
Periodically review the integration to assess its effectiveness and make necessary optimizations. Gather feedback from users to identify areas for improvement and ensure the integration continues to meet business needs.
By following these strategies, you can effectively manage software integration, ensuring seamless connectivity between systems and achieving the desired operational efficiencies.
